Charlie tells Jamal that Marisol has agreed to allow him to sell her racing bicycle. Marisol is present at the time, hears the c

onversation, and says nothing. Jamal wants to buy a bicycle like Marisol’s, so he agrees withCharlie to buy Marisol’s bike. Marisol then refuses to sell the bicycle. Marisol claims that she is not bound bythe agreement formed by Charlie and Jamal because Charlie is not her agent. Marisol isa. not bound by the contract because she did not have an agency agreement with Charlie.b. not bound by the contract because of a rescission.c. bound by the contract, under a theory of agency by operation of law.d. bound by the contract, under a theory of agency by estoppel

Answer:

d. bound by the contract, under a theory of agency by estoppel

Explanation:

Marisol is bound by the contract because during the negotiation Charlie and Jamal, he created an appearance that will make Jamal believe that Charlie was his agent, he did not counter the claim that the bicycle was up for sale. Under the theory of agency by estoppel, a contract exist and is binding on a principal when he or she creates the appearance of an agency even though it actually does not exist. The action of Marisol created the impression that Charlie is his agent even though he actually is not so the contract is binding on him to sell the bicycle to Jamal.

To factors which can cause an increase and explain them life expectancy​
Lisa [10]
Evidence-based studies indicate that longevity is based on two major factors, genetics and lifestyle choices.

Twin studies have estimated that approximately 20-30% of an individual's lifespan is related to genetics, the rest is due to individual behaviors and environmental factors which can be modified.

Don't smoke, don't binge drink, eat a healthy diet and take regular exercise. This can add 10 years to your life.
Maintain and develop strong social networks, with family or friends. Some studies suggest this has a protective effect on health.
Take advantage of any educational opportunities available in your adult life, even if you didn't do well at school. This seems to have health benefits.
Volunteer - There are likely to be opportunities to volunteer wherever you live and some studies suggest this can help maintain mental health and improve life expectancy.
